The Leather Clothing Accessories Market in Austria has seen a decreasing trend from 2012 to 2022. Initially valued at 434.38 million USD in 2012, the market experienced a consistent decline, dropping to 347.9 million USD by 2022. A notable fluctuation occurred in 2018 with a positive spike, though the overall decade-long trend remained downward. In 2023, the data is not yet published, but if trends continue, the market size might be comparable or slightly lower than 2022.
